The Atlanta Braves of the National League ended the 1997 season with a record of 101 wins and 61 losses, finishing first in the NL's East Division.

The Braves led the league with just 581 runs allowed. Atlanta scored 791 runs. Ryan Klesko paced the team with 24 home runs, while Javy Lopez, Jeff Blauser, Fred McGriff, Andruw Jones and Chipper Jones each walloped 20 or more, too. Chipper Jones drove in 111 runs. Kenny Lofton topped hitters with significant playing time by hitting .333. Denny Neagle paced the squad with 20 wins, and Greg Maddux and John Smoltz also added 15 or more victories also Greg Maddux recorded a 2.20 ERA, best among regularly-used pitchers.

Bobby Cox coached the team. The 1997 Atlanta Braves qualified for the playoffs as a division winner.
